In this case, google translate did a very nice job. I am still not sure whether he is determined and confident (that he pour down resources to make that happen) or he simply wants to tell us what we want to hear.

The anecdote you provided is one of the best examples that supports pro downvotes. I believe that almost everyone agrees that spam, criminal activity, extreme self vot should be regulated.

Personally, I do not expect downvote feature to be removed, and would like to push to the direction where if someone downvotes, he should state the reason. This will likely reduce downvotes and in particular, will make auto-downvotes and downvote trails difficult.
